José Aja , full name José Manuel Aja Livchich , (born May 10, 1993 in Montevideo ) is a Uruguayan football player .

Career

society

The 1.93 meter tall defensive player Aja moved up from the youth team to the first division squad of Nacional Montevideo at Apertura 2014 . He made his debut in the Primera División under coach Álvaro Gutiérrez on August 30, 2014 in a 2-1 home defeat by El Tanque Sisley , when he came on for Rafael García in the 30th minute of the game . In the 2014/15 season, which his team finished as Uruguayan champions, he was used six times (no goal) in the top Uruguayan league and twice (no goal) in the 2015 Copa Libertadores . In the Apertura 2015, four more first division appearances followed (no goal). He also played three times in the 2015 Copa Sudamericana and scored one goal.

In early February 2016 he moved within the league on loan to Racing Club de Montevideo . In the 2016 Clausura he made two appearances in the first division (no goal).

In July 2016, Nacionals had another loan deal with Orlando City . He then moved permanently to Orlando. There he played the 2017 season before moving to the Vancouver Whitecaps in early 2018 .
